2.           International Transfer Students Entry requirements

International students who have studied at a university overseas and who meet the transfer student admissions requirements under the Ministry of Education (MOE) Regulations Regarding the Assessment and Recognition of Foreign Academic Credentials for Institutions of Higher Education may apply to enter the appropriate year of undergraduate study.

 

a.       International students who have completed 2 semesters of study may apply to enter MUST as a sophomore.

b.      International students who have completed 4 semesters of study may apply to enter this MUST as a sophomore or junior.

Transfer Credit

The estimated number of transferable credits will be decided by the program department after you submit your application documents. Upon admission to MUST, the number of credits that can be transferred shall be determined by the academic department in which the student has been accepted and Center of General Education for joint courses. If the number of accepted credits is not sufficient, the term of study may not be reduced. Transfer credit decisions are made in accordance with relevant regulations and may not be changed.

 

 

Form 5

Applicant who graduated from Form 5 System (High school of British system of 5 years) and apply to enter MUST, need to earn more credits.The course profile will be arranged by each department.
